Understanding Perforator Vein Incompetence

To understand perforator vein incompetence, it helps to understand how the venous system in the legs works.

The leg has two main venous systems: the superficial system (veins close to the skin surface) and the deep system (veins located within the muscle). These two systems are connected by perforator veins  short, valved vessels that normally allow blood to flow in only one direction: from the superficial system into the deep system, where it can be pumped back up to the heart.

When the valves inside these perforator veins weaken or fail, blood flows in the wrong direction — from the deep system back toward the skin surface. This reversal creates high pressure in the superficial veins and surrounding tissue, causing progressive swelling, skin changes, and eventually tissue breakdown.

Perforator vein incompetence is a significant and often overlooked contributor to:

  • Chronic venous insufficiency
  • Recurrent varicose veins after previous treatment
  • Persistent leg swelling despite compression therapy
  • Venous skin ulcers that are slow to heal or keep returning
  • Skin discoloration and hardening (lipodermatosclerosis) near the ankles

Types of Perforator Vein Incompetence

There are several groups of perforator veins in the leg each connecting the superficial and deep systems at different anatomical locations. Understanding which perforators are affected guides Dr. Babus toward the most precise, effective treatment approach.

Cockett’s Perforators

Located in the lower calf and ankle area, these are the most common sites for incompetence and are frequently linked to the development of painful venous ulcers.

Boyd’s Perforators

Located near the inner knee, these veins connect the superficial and deep systems. While less visible, they can indicate underlying venous insufficiency and cause localized swelling if left untreated.

Dodd’s Perforators

Found in the mid-thigh, these veins can cause blood to bypass the deep system. This leads to increased pressure and visible vein enlargement, requiring a professional evaluation from a specialist.

Hunterian Perforators

What are perforator veins?

Perforator veins are short connecting vessels that link the superficial venous system (visible veins near the skin) to the deep venous system (veins within the muscle). They contain one-way valves that normally allow blood to flow only from the superficial to the deep system. There are approximately 150 perforator veins in each leg, with the most clinically significant ones located in the inner calf and ankle.

 Perforator vein incompetence occurs when the valves in the perforating veins fail, allowing high-pressure blood from the deep venous system to flow outward into the superficial veins. This reversal of flow increases pressure in the surface veins and accelerates the development of varicose veins, skin changes and venous ulcers. It is diagnosed with duplex ultrasound and is often an underlying contributor to recurrent or treatment-resistant varicose veins.

Perforator vein valve failure is caused by the same factors that lead to varicose veins — genetics, increased venous pressure from prolonged standing, prior DVT and chronic venous insufficiency. It is particularly common in patients who have had previous varicose vein treatment where the underlying perforator incompetence was not addressed, leading to recurrence.

Incompetent perforator veins are typically treated using ultrasound-guided foam sclerotherapy or — in more severe cases — minimally invasive thermal ablation. These procedures close the incompetent perforator vein, eliminating the high-pressure outflow into the superficial system. Treating perforator incompetence is often necessary for successful healing of venous ulcers and prevention of varicose vein recurrence.

Perforator vein incompetence can contribute significantly to advanced venous disease including stubborn leg ulcers, skin changes and recurrent varicose veins. In patients with venous ulcers that fail to heal, untreated perforator incompetence is often an underlying cause. Early identification and treatment with minimally invasive procedures dramatically improves healing outcomes and prevents recurrence.
